First Crime Penalties



When facing your first drunk driving charge, what fines should you anticipate? You might face a series of consequences, starting with penalties that can rise to $2,000.

In addition to punitive damages, you can additionally take care of a certificate suspension, generally lasting from 90 days to a year, depending upon your state's legislations.

Social work is an additional most likely requirement; you might require to complete anywhere from 20 to 40 hours.

If you're convicted, you might likewise have to participate in a DWI education and learning program, which can include a significant time dedication.

In some cases, you could even be needed to set up an ignition interlock device in your automobile, which prevents you from driving if you have actually been consuming.

Jail time is a possibility, yet it's usually less than a year for an initial infraction, specifically if there are no irritating aspects like an accident or high blood alcohol content.

Repeat Violation Penalties



Dealing with a repeat DWI charge can cause significantly harsher charges than an initial crime. If you're captured driving while intoxicated again, you could deal with increased fines, longer certificate suspensions, and even mandatory jail time. The lawful system often tends to see repeat offenders as a higher threat to public safety and security, so your effects will certainly mirror that.

For your second DWI, fines frequently double. You could be taking a look at penalties ranging from $1,000 to $5,000, depending on your state. In addition, you might deal with a minimum permit suspension of one year or more.

If this is your 3rd infraction or greater, the charges escalate even additionally. You might be sentenced to several months behind bars, and some territories might also require you to set up an ignition interlock device in your lorry.

Moreover, many states apply required alcohol education or treatment programs for repeat wrongdoers, adding to the overall problem.

Long-lasting Consequences



Long-lasting consequences of a dui fee can affect various facets of your life for several years to come.

Your employment possibility could additionally dwindle. Many employers conduct history checks, and a DWI conviction can raise red flags, possibly costing you job offers or promos. Certain careers, particularly those calling for a clean driving document, might be entirely out-of-bounds.

Additionally, you may deal with social preconception. Buddies and family members may view you in different ways, which can cause strained connections. You may even locate it tough to participate in area tasks as a result of the embarrassment or judgment you really feel.

Last but not least, the psychological toll can not be underestimated. Anxiety, guilt, and tension can stick around long after the lawful penalties have been served, impacting your psychological wellness and general well-being.
